About the Team: At Relativity Space, the success of our Terran R vehicle operations relies on software systems that are robust, well-integrated, and rigorously tested. The Software Systems Engineering team is a multidisciplinary function responsible for ensuring that the integrated software system that supports vehicle operations is functional, scalable, performant, and ready for test and launch activities in alignment with the program schedule and risk posture. We bridge the gap between vehicle software, ground systems, and hardware teams to ensure reliable end-to-end system functionality. Our focus includes system-level requirements development, safety engineering and analysis, software-hardware integration, risk management, system-level debugging, launch-readiness verification, and operations support. We play a critical role in mission success by ensuring all software components work seamlessly across the full stack—from control centers to the vehicle in flight. About the Role: Own and develop Software system-level requirements, drive consensus and alignment among stakeholders, and ensure requirements traceability to verification and validation activities Identify, document, escalate, and manage software risks to the operational vehicle system; relentlessly drive strategic and thoughtful mitigations that balance complexity, schedule, and operational risk Own and drive Software system-level design verification and validation activities, including development and execution of test matrices and test plans with traceability to requirements, and identification of pass/fail criteria Define and build process around software configuration and change management and related tooling; provide critical feedback and input to tooling development teams; help educate users and software development teams Support mission-critical Software system certification and licensing deliverables that include failure mode analyses and verification artifacts Support test and launch activities on behalf of Software -- coordination of integration and test activities between Engineering and Operations, anomaly investigations, pre-test/launch readiness evaluations, post-test/launch data reviews, and on-console support
